About Me

I received my Bachelor of Fine Arts degree from The Tyler School of Art, Temple University.

 

After graduation I was Assistant Production Manager at Natural History Magazine at The

American Museum of Natural History in New York City for three years, after which I

established my own illustration studio.

 

With permission to audit the Dissection Anatomy Class at Albert Einstein College of Medicine

I was able to increase ny knowledge of the human body.

 

My clients have included many major book publishers, some of which are listed previously, plus pharmaceutical companies including Pfizer, Upjohn and Boeringer Ingelheim for whom my work included paintings for exhibits and monographs. My work with medical magazines included Hospital Practice for whom I free lanced regularly for almost three decades, and The American Journal of Nursing.

 

Professional Associations: former Member of The Art Directors Club of New York,  Member

Emeritus of the Society of Illustrators, New York City, former Member and Chairperson of the

Joint Ethics Committee,  Member of The Mystic Carvers Club,  Connecticut,  and member

of the Guilford Art League.

 

Other Associations have included  Chairperson of Exhibition for several years at the

Wilton Connecticut Historical Society and at The Keeler Tavern Museum in Ridgefield , Connecticut.
